Omane Boamah expresses disappointment in EC’s nullification of some parliamentary results

Omane Boamah expresses disappointment in EC’s nullification of some parliamentary results

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p

The Director of Elections and IT for the National Democratic Congress (NDC), Dr. Edward Omane Boamah has expressed his disappointment in the Electoral Commission over the nullification of some parliamentary results in the just ended elections.

According to him, the EC was obviously instructed by the New Patriotic Party (NPP) to dilute two thirds majority of the NDC.

“Useless Press conference by Jean Mensah. She has obviously been instructed by NPP to dilute the 2/3 majority of NDC. But she will fail!”

Taking to his Facebook page to express his disappointment, Dr. Omane Boamah alleged that, the NDC won all the constituency seats the EC has nullified.

“She must not tempt us beyond our endurance! We mean business!
At all constituencies where the declaration was not done, the Electoral Commission Ghana must have pink sheets that show that NDC won”.

“Instead of agreeing with our demand for an emergency IPAC meeting, she has decided to hide to avoid critical questions being asked at the IPAC meeting”, he added.
